How long does vape juice last?

How long vape juice lasts depends primarily on whether you’ve properly stored it. When you store vape juice correctly, you minimize oxidation, which extends the lifespan of the fluid. One of the worst things you can do for your e-liquids is putting them in sunlight for long periods.

Why does the vape juice turn brown?

The reason why e-liquid starts to darken inside the bottle is due to a chemical reaction known as oxidation. Nicotine is a highly reactive chemical and exposing it to oxygen, or even light, can cause it to react and turn vape juice into an all too familiar brown color.

How long does vape juice last?

Most e-liquids or vape juice have expiration dates set for 1-2 years. Here’s why: Three important components of e-liquid – nicotine, PG, and VG – all have an established shelf life of about 2 years if stored in the correct conditions.

Where to store e-liquid?

The best way to store e-liquid is in a cool, dark place away from direct sunlight. Since sunlight heats up the liquid and causes it to break down, you want to avoid leaving your liquids on window sills and in your car, as this will hasten the expiration.

How long does a bottle of vape juice last the average consumer?

The average person goes through 2-3 ml of juice a day therefore one bottle of 30 ml of e-liquid would last roughly 10-15 days.

How long does e-liquid stay fresh when opened?

E-liquid itself in an airtight sealed container can last up to 2-3 years depending how it is stored. Once the seal is broken, the time it will be good for is roughly 3-6 months.

Why does e-liquid turn darker?

Color Change- E-liquid will naturally turn darker slowly over time, especially ones containing nicotine and lots of sweeteners. A process called oxidation causes a reaction in the nicotine, which causes it to turn darker, leading to the liquid as a whole turning darker as well. This doesn’t necessarily mean your liquid is expired.
